titleOfInvention |
Inhibition of alpha-2 hs glycoprotein (ahsg/fetuin) in obesity and insulin control of glucose homeostasis |
abstract |
The present iinvention is directed to new functions of the plasma glycoprotein alpha2-Heremans Schmid Glycoprotein, fetuin, leading to novel approaches to the treatment of obesity and to regulation of insulin control of glucose homeostasis. |
